你查询的IP:[59.191.129.93]  地理位置:日本

最新查询134.196.26.247 117.24.31.72 123.128.85.130 117.58.152.209 124.254.216.191 122.204.196.244 202.122.128.43 121.8.56.123 116.76.199.9 59.191.129.93 116.60.119.55 121.58.144.61 60.255.135.236 202.38.64.59 203.128.32.181 120.24.36.59 192.83.122.106 220.231.132.144 202.75.208.160 202.136.48.178 117.44.165.173 203.142.219.172 221.196.46.7 221.13.242.90 123.108.208.154 203.161.192.173 61.4.80.242 192.83.122.52 120.92.239.40 211.64.13.7 122.156.47.157